- Simple compact design but practical and powerful, little Hi-Fi Bluetooth wireless amplifier exclusively designed for the customers who pursue HiFi sound.
- Bluetooth 5.0 core, up to 50ft connection range guarantees low signal delay. No pop, no audible noise when Bluetooth connection is established.
- 100W RMS X 2(4 ohms, 20 Hz - 20 kHz, 0.04% THD), comes with a 24V power supply, can drive 280watts(8 ohms), 320watts(4 ohms) speakers, (for passive speakers only, not the powered speakers).
- Advanced circuitry design, built-in speakers protection circuit, best for bookshelf/computer/desktop/speakers in your home.
- What You Get: BT20A home integrated digital amplifier x1, 24V/4.5A power supply x1, user manual x1, our worry-free 18-month warranty, and friendly customer service.

the piggyback adapters plug into the RCA inputs on your amp.
male 3.5mm to RCA goes from the computer to one of the sockets on the piggyback adapters
female 3.5mm to RCA uses the other sockets on the piggyback adapters, and your headphones use that cable.
